Transaction 60664cce52fa3790371d243f290a4d41eff043c37864a74b56e069550e4e9fe7

1 Input
2 Outputs
  • 60664cce52fa3790371d243f290a4d41eff043c37864a74b56e069550e4e9fe7:0
  • value  23475005420
    address  15SVtScbvmTGFFKZZ2Z8KTyNywMKepihHZ
  • 60664cce52fa3790371d243f290a4d41eff043c37864a74b56e069550e4e9fe7:1
  • value  900000000
    address  1JMnL76u3oDKCeyqp18WE1bDFVNb7SmYvC